A simple and statistically robust method for passive clock synchronization in sensor networks is presented. The method is not limited to passive (one-way communication) synchronization, but this scenario justifies the method. The recursive nature of the method and the targeted passive setup mean that it adds a minimum of requirements on the system in which it is used. Statistical characteristics of the method are quantified and real measurements are used to illustrate the robustness and performance gain relative to a naive Kalman filter based clock synchronization. Finally, C++ code that implements the suggested clock synchronization method, is provided in this article.QC 20140423</p